Spring Clean Your Life
Is it true to say that we only clean out our homes thoroughly in the Spring, or is Spring Cleaning a term used to encapsulate a meticulous overhaul of our living area – whenever we do it?
Could it be that there is no set time to spring clean except the time that we choose to do it? Instead of just spring cleaning our homes how about spring cleaning our lives?
If something seems to be working we may not even look at it until it fails (how many of us would MOT cars if it wasn’t a legal requirement?).We check out the outside, the external, the visible and if that seems ok then there is nothing to do. How realistic is that in terms of our own optimum function? By “optimum function” I don’t simply mean that we are able to conduct our lives on a daily basis, working, maintaining family and intimate relationships, paying bills – rather that we could be doing all this and also feeling good, enjoying life, being mentally and physically healthy.
